  • Abstract
    This is a report of research carried out during 1992 and 1993 in which three different automated reasoning programs—DDPP, FINDER, and MGTP—were applied to a series of exhaustive search problems in the theory of quasigroups. All three of the programs succeeded in solving previously open problems concerning the existence of quasigroups satisfying certain additional conditions. Using different programs has allowed us to cross-check the results, helping reliability. We find this research interesting from several points of view: first, it brings techniques from the field of automated reasoning to bear on a rather different problem domain from that which motivated their development; second, investigating such hard problems leads us to push the limits of what our systems have achieved; and finally, it involves us in serious philosophical issues concerning essentially computational proofs.
